What Can You Expect to See on a Dolphin Tour?

Dolphin tours in Destin often cover stunning spots like Destin Harbor, Harborwalk Village, Choctawhatchee Bay, and Crab Island. Depending on the weather and sea conditions, the exact route may vary, but you can expect to be immersed in the area’s natural beauty. Many tours also offer private options, allowing you to customize your itinerary and explore different areas at your own pace.

Aside from dolphins, you might also see a variety of other wildlife, such as sea turtles, stingrays, schools of fish, and even pelicans or sharks. While animal sightings are never guaranteed, there’s always something interesting to spot, and the chances of seeing dolphins are high.

Onboard Amenities and Entertainment

Most dolphin tours in Destin come with a range of amenities to enhance your experience. Many offer drinks and snacks, and some provide music or even live commentary about the sights and wildlife around you. Certain tours feature glass-bottom boats, allowing you to get a glimpse of the water below, and some boats even offer snorkeling, fishing, or Crab Island excursions as part of the package.

Private charters are also available for those looking for a more intimate and personalized experience. With a private boat, you can customize the duration of the trip and select from a variety of amenities, making it an ideal choice for families or groups seeking a more exclusive adventure.

Highly Recommended Dolphin Tours in Destin

If you’re looking for a great dolphin tour in Destin, here are some of the best-rated options you can consider:

  1. Dolphin Watching Cruise – This 1.5-hour tour departs from Destin Harbor and takes you out into the Gulf for a chance to spot dolphins in their natural habitat. The boat is spacious, offering both shaded areas and an open deck for 360-degree views. Though food and drinks aren’t included, bathrooms are available on board.
  2. Glass-Bottom Dolphin Cruise – For a unique perspective, try this 1.5-hour tour aboard a glass-bottom boat. This large boat can accommodate up to 149 passengers, providing plenty of space to enjoy the view. The captain will narrate the tour, offering insights into the local landmarks and wildlife as you cruise along the coast. Snacks, drinks, and souvenirs are available for purchase on board.
  3. Private Charter to Crab Island – For a more intimate experience, book a private 3-hour cruise aboard a pontoon boat. This tour lets you explore Destin Harbor, Choctawhatchee Bay, and the Gulf of Mexico at your own pace. Paddleboards are included, and the chance to spot dolphins, sea turtles, and other marine life is high. It’s a perfect option for families or groups seeking privacy and flexibility.

Fort Walton Beach Dolphin Tours

Just west of Destin, Fort Walton Beach offers a variety of exciting dolphin tours. Here are a couple of the top-rated options:

  1. Emerald Coast Sunset Dolphin Cruise – This 2-hour sunset tour gives you the chance to spot dolphins while enjoying the picturesque beauty of the Emerald Coast. Aboard a 45-foot catamaran, you’ll be treated to narration from the captain about the region’s wildlife and landmarks. The tour ends with a beautiful sunset over the Gulf, making it a perfect photo op.
  2. Morning Dolphin Cruise with Snorkel Stop – For a more active outing, consider this 3-hour tour that includes a snorkeling stop. The tour departs from Okaloosa Island, taking you on a scenic cruise through the Gulf. You’ll have the chance to snorkel in a favorite spot where you might encounter sea life such as fish, turtles, and rays. Beer and wine are available for purchase, and the captain provides a fun and informative commentary about the area.

Frequently Asked Questions About Dolphin Tours in Destin

What Should I Wear on a Dolphin Tour?

Casual, comfortable clothes are ideal for dolphin tours. A T-shirt and shorts are perfect for warm weather, but if you’re traveling in cooler months (especially after September), you might want to bring a long-sleeved shirt. Don’t forget sunscreen, sunglasses, and a hat to protect yourself from the sun.

Are there age restrictions for dolphin tours?

Most dolphin tours are family-friendly, and many operators offer trips specifically designed for families with children. However, always check the tour details to ensure it suits your group, especially if you’re traveling with very young children or elderly family members.

Do I Need to Book in Advance?

It’s always a good idea to book your tour in advance, especially during peak seasons. Many tours can fill up quickly, and booking early ensures that you get the time and date you want.
